The Problem: Chronic Stress & Under-Recovery
Most people are operating in a constant state of low-grade stress. Whether it’s from workouts, work demands, parenting, or emotional strain, the nervous system rarely gets a chance to fully reset.
This can show up as:
- Persistent fatigue
- Tight, achy muscles
- Brain fog or lack of focus
- Poor sleep
- Increased anxiety or irritability
You might be doing “all the right things”—working out, eating clean, but still not feeling your best. That’s often a recovery gap.
The Shift: Training Your Nervous System
True wellness goes beyond muscles and mindset, it’s about your nervous system.
When your body is stuck in a sympathetic (fight-or-flight) state, it can’t properly repair tissues, regulate hormones, or restore energy. Intentional recovery modalities help shift you into a parasympathetic (rest-and-digest) state, where healing actually happens.

What Intentional Recovery Looks Like
Recovery isn’t passive, it’s purposeful.
Some of the most effective ways to support your body include:
Cold Exposure
Helps reduce inflammation, boost circulation, and build resilience to stress. It’s also a powerful mental reset.

Infrared Sauna
Supports detoxification, improves circulation, and promotes deep relaxation at a cellular level.

Assisted Stretching
Allows your body to release tension you can’t access on your own, improving mobility and reducing injury risk.

PEMF & Nervous System Support
These modalities work on a deeper level to help regulate your system, improve recovery time, and support overall balance.
